Q: Is 70,082 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 70,082 is not a prime number.

Why is 70,082 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 70082 can be evenly divided by 1 2 67 134 523 1,046 35,041 and 70,082, with no remainder.

Since 70,082 cannot be divided by just 1 and 70,082, it is not a prime number.
